Output 699668edbde754c976bf9caead83ec17aedae65b199f86d728a538bbbf0706b2:1

value
3627000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 931d472f9caffeea006ae6d9c54e88ea84cd5a45 OP_EQUAL
address
3F6tL23Xh5yaFsgHfiQcy9LBfB92aK6JXs
transaction
699668edbde754c976bf9caead83ec17aedae65b199f86d728a538bbbf0706b2
confirmations
429674
spent
true